Problems solved by technology

However, due to the complexity of the urban drainage system, an area often needs to adapt to the dredging robots of the canal box, pump station and different pipe diameters. If the crawler of a single model robot does not fit the inner wall of the dredging site, it will cause the crawler to be under pressure during walking. Falling off will bring great risk to the operation of the equipment
Therefore, this fixed crawler robot cannot meet actual needs

Abstract

The invention provides an intelligent dredging robot. The intelligent dredging robot comprises a walking unit, a suspension system fixedly connected with the walking unit, and a machine body fixedly connected to the suspension system through a machine body fixing frame; the walking unit comprises a crawler belt, a drive system driving the crawler belt to rotate, and a supporting plate supporting a crawler belt wheel shaft; the supporting plate is provided with a crawler belt beam fixedly connected with a suspension system; the suspension system comprises an angle adjusting mechanism fixedly connected with the supporting plate, and a supporting beam fixedly connected with the crawler belt beam; the suspension system further comprises a supporting frame hinged to the supporting beam; and the machine body further comprises a sludge shoveling and sucking system in sliding connection with the machine body fixing frame, and a control system electrically connected with the drive system of the walking unit. When the intelligent dredging robot works in a pipe with a radian, the crawler belt of the intelligent dredging robot is stressed evenly, the problem that the crawler belt falls off in the advancing process is not likely to happen, and the intelligent dredging robot adapts to work scenes of different radian surfaces of a drainage system, such as a channel box and a blow-off pipe.

Description

technical field [0001] The invention relates to the field of dredging equipment for drainage systems, in particular to an intelligent dredging robot. Background technique [0002] With the further acceleration of urban construction, urban expansion has correspondingly increased the construction of underground drainage systems. However, at the same time as the construction, the urban waterlogging caused by sudden extreme rainfall highlights the importance of the maintenance of the drainage system. Drainage system includes drainage pipe network, channel box, pumping station, etc. Pipeline dredging is an important part of the maintenance of the drainage system, that is, to dredge the pipeline, clean up the silt in the pipeline, and keep it unblocked for a long time. A large amount of debris discharged by residents in the drainage pipes and the sedimentation and siltation of cement sand on the infrastructure construction site will cause pipe silting.
